Driver crashes onto Metro tracks near Vienna, injuring self
Fairfax County Fire and Rescue responded to the incident on I-66 near the Cedar Lane overpass.
Published on Feb. 11, 2026
Got story updates? Submit your updates here. ›
A driver crashed their vehicle onto the Metro tracks from I-66 near Vienna, Virginia, on February 11, 2026. The driver was transported to a hospital with non-life-threatening injuries. The incident caused the shutdown of the westbound I-66 Express Lanes and suspended Orange Line train service between the West Falls Church and Vienna Metro stations.

The details
According to emergency scanner reports, the driver was traveling in the HOV lanes of I-66 when they crashed their vehicle and landed on the nearby Metro tracks. Firefighters responded to the scene and helped the driver exit the vehicle, which had caught fire after the crash. The driver was then transported to a local hospital with non-life-threatening injuries.
- The incident occurred around 11:24 a.m. on February 11, 2026.
- Crews were able to lift the vehicle off the tracks shortly after 1 p.m. the same day.
